Welcome To IANS Live - LatestNews - Cervical cancer 4th most common among women, policymakers should urgently move to eliminate: WHO - Vimarsana News

Welcome To IANS Live - LatestNews - Cervical cancer 4th most common among women, policymakers should urgently move to eliminate: WHO

The cervical cancer is the fourth most common cancer among women with an estimated 604,000 new cases and 342,000 deaths in 2020, of which the South East Region accounted for 32 per cent and 34 per cent, respectively, said Dr Poonam Khetrapal Singh, WHO Regional Director for South-East Asia.
